JavaScript开发者必备:十大高效工具

0 下载量 167 浏览量 更新于2024-08-28 收藏 752KB PDF 举报
本文主要推荐了十款对JavaScript开发者极其有用的工具,涵盖了代码加载、浏览器兼容性检测、轻量级库、文档查看、书签生成、API查询以及数据可视化等多个方面,旨在提升开发效率和用户体验。 1. **YepNope** YepNope是一个高效的异步条件加载框架,其主要功能是根据用户需求动态加载JavaScript脚本,减少不必要的资源浪费,提高网页加载速度。通过简单的API,开发者可以轻松实现按需加载,优化网页性能。 2. **Modernizr** Modernizr是一个流行的JavaScript库,用于检测浏览器对HTML5和CSS3新特性的支持情况。它允许开发者编写针对不同浏览器的适配代码,确保跨浏览器的兼容性,从而提供一致的用户体验。 3. **MicroJS** MicroJS是一个集合了众多轻量级JavaScript库的平台,分类涵盖Ajax、JSON、DOM操作、面向对象编程等。这些小而精悍的库为开发者提供了快速解决特定问题的解决方案,节省开发时间和资源。 4. **Diva.js** Diva.js是专为在线文档浏览设计的工具库,特别适合数字图书馆或在线书店,能实现多页文档的逐页阅读功能。它提升了在线文档阅读的用户体验,使内容展示更加直观和便捷。 5. **BookmarkletGenerator** 这是一个在线生成书签的工具,开发者可以方便地将代码转化为书签,便于快速运行或调试,提高了开发过程中的工作效率。 6. **jQAPI** jQAPI提供了比官方更友好的jQuery文档界面,让开发者更容易查找和理解jQuery的相关函数和方法,是jQuery开发者的强大参考资料库。 7. **heatmap.js** heatmap.js是一款基于HTML5 Canvas的JavaScript库,能够将数据可视化为热力图。这在数据分析和展示上有着广泛应用,如网站点击分析、地理数据呈现等,为数据的解读提供了直观的视觉效果。 这些工具覆盖了JavaScript开发的多个重要环节,无论是前端交互、性能优化,还是文档处理和数据可视化,都有相应的解决方案。对于任何JavaScript开发者来说,掌握和利用这些工具都能显著提升开发质量和效率。